Content Delivery Network (CDN).
A content delivery network is a grouping of servers that work together to provide web sites to users at a high speed. The servers are located around the world, in locations known as points of presence (PoPs). They store copies of media files and websites so they can be served to users more quickly than if the data was coming directly from the owner of the website's source server. This eases the load on the original website and offers an improved experience for your customers.
A reliable CDN provider will provide many different services that can help you improve the performance and efficiency of your website. This includes web hosting, caching, web optimization and security services. These services are essential to getting the most efficient loading time for your site. They can also assist you in managing traffic and ensuring that your website is available during peak periods.

Sitemaps
Sitemaps are a crucial element of website optimisation. They help crawlers to find and index pages of websites. They should not be used to replace keyword optimization or other SEO techniques. A sitemap is among the most effective methods to get high rankings on search engines.
A sitemap is an HTML or XML file that includes the URLs of all your website's pages. It could be XML or HTML. HTML sitemaps cater to humans, while XML sitemaps are geared towards robots. XML sitemaps comprise structured lists of data within standardized tags, which form an outline of key-value pairs. HTML sitemaps are visual links that appear on the webpage and are designed to guide human visitors.
XML sitemaps can also indicate to search engines which websites are more important in comparison to others. This helps them crawl your site quicker and more efficiently. Moreover, you can specify the importance of each page. You should not include URLs that redirect to a canonical version of other URLs because this could confuse Google. You should also avoid adding duplicate content to your XML Sitemap.
Google Search Console should receive the sitemap to ensure it is indexed correctly. This is important for websites that sell e-commerce, since it allows them to identify and fix problematic pages. For instance, if you have a category that contains multiple pages for the identical product, it is best to eliminate them from your XML sitemap and mark them as "noindex and follow." This will prevent Google from spending its crawl resources on duplicate content. It is also recommended to keep the size of your XML sitemaps small. Large sitemaps can take longer to load and slow down your site. Additionally they are often difficult to maintain.
Schema markup
Schema markup can help search engines to better understand your content. It's used to mark your site's pages with structured data. This lets Google and other search engines to display rich snippets of your content in organic results. This can increase your click-through rate and can assist you in achieving a higher ranking in SERPs.
It's easy to add schema markup to your website. Utilize a schema tagging software and choose the data type you wish to markup. The microdata can be copied and pasted into your CMS or source code depending on the way your website is managed. Certain tools let you test the HTML and others will give the proper syntax.
There are several types of schema markup. It is crucial to choose the right one for your page. If you choose the wrong schema type on pages for recipes, for example inaccurate information may be displayed. It's also important to avoid using duplicate information.
